Output d305da4107345b51c81232e77d67c706295d4ae58ac38000c2edccb9d754825d:1

value
963537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 044cc887a1e8165d7718e8cbec401b5af32089aa OP_EQUAL
address
325kcJuuvxbGy9EjjX4ouPwK7sv3GdxzPC
transaction
d305da4107345b51c81232e77d67c706295d4ae58ac38000c2edccb9d754825d
spent
true